Core Skills Analysis
Geography
- Students can understand the concept of continents, countries, and oceans by visually seeing them on the globe.
- They can learn about the relative size of countries and continents in comparison to each other.
- Exploration of latitude and longitude lines can introduce the concept of coordinates and mapping skills.
- Observing the tilt of the Earth's axis on the globe can help explain seasons and climate differences.
Tips
For continued development, students can engage in world globe scavenger hunts to find specific countries or landmarks. They can also create their own mini-globes using craft materials to reinforce geographical knowledge. To enhance learning further, encourage comparing historical maps with current ones or discussing current events related to different regions on the globe.
Book Recommendations
- Maps by Aleksandra Mizielinska and Daniel Mizielinski: An illustrated book that provides a journey across countries and continents, showcasing diverse cultures, landmarks, and geographical features.
- A Child's Introduction to the World: Geography, Cultures, and People by Heather Alexander: A comprehensive guide that introduces children to different countries, their customs, and the diversity of the world through engaging activities and stories.
- Where on Earth? Atlas by DK: An interactive atlas that offers detailed maps, interesting facts, and activities to help children explore continents, countries, and cultures around the world.
